I had never heard of a Strawflower until a couple of years ago.

I really like them. So different than other flowers.

The petals on the Strawflower are the opposite of most other flowers.

Instead of being soft and delicate the petals on a strawflowers are firm and strong.

Firm but not brittle.

The petals hold their shape as they unfold from around the center.

I love the pointy spikey shapes and lines they create as they project out from the center.
